Mining Waste Management Market Segmentation and Market Companies
Segments
- On the basis of mining method, the global mining waste management market can be segmented into surface mining and underground mining. Surface mining involves the removal of rock and soil above the mineral deposit, while underground mining involves tunnels and shafts to reach the mineral deposits.
- Based on waste type, the market can be categorized into overburden/waste rock, tailings, mine water, and others. Overburden/waste rock is the material that is removed to access the desired minerals, tailings are the waste materials left after the extraction of minerals, mine water includes both process water and stormwater generated during mining operations.
- In terms of commodity, the market can be divided into coal, iron, copper, gold, and others. Different commodities have varying waste management challenges and requirements, leading to a diverse market landscape.
- The global mining waste management market can also be segmented based on the waste management method, including storage, disposal, and recycling/reprocessing. Proper waste management is crucial to mitigate environmental impacts and ensure sustainable mining practices.
Market Players
- Some of the key players in the global mining waste management market include Tetra Tech Inc., Ausenco, Veolia, Hatch, Golder, AECOM, SLR Consulting, Teck Resources Limited, Knight Piésold, and Amec Foster Wheeler. These companies offer a wide range of services related to mining waste management, including feasibility studies, waste characterization, and development of waste management plans.
- Other notable market players in the industry are SGS S.A., Ramboll Group, Daiseki Co. Ltd., Enviroserv Waste Management (Pty) Ltd., Cleanway Environmental Services, and Sepro Mineral Systems Corp. These companies provide innovative solutions for managing mining waste efficiently and responsibly, helping mining companies comply with regulatory requirements and reduce their environmental footprint.
